This path that leads to an end never desired -
It is bending, in a mind's eye quickly unfolding,
And her memories are pressing -
Like a young boy's lips against glass,
Smiling in, a joy not so long ago.
He's calling to her now,
Saying her name so loudly through silent air
And with a last chance to run away from this path now,
her heart is unsure where he is hiding now -
His call and laugh are so silent now
And her mother's sad eyes -
They're looking at her
Those same hands are upon her,
Steadying her step, Repairing her fall,
Emerald, his robes are dancing
Emerald, another world another time
